5 . Wawel Royal Castle
A visit to the castle takes in its interior with its display
of 16th-century tapestries, regalia, gold treasures and Locator Map
lavish Oriental objects.

The “Hen’s Claw” Wing (Kurza
Stopka) is the most prominent
remnant of the medieval castle.
It was erected during the reign of
Jadwiga and Władysław II Jagiełło.
3 . Wawel Cathedral
The 19th-century sarcophagus of
St Jadwiga, the Queen of Poland, is
among many monuments associated
with the history of the Church and Nation.
